IndiGo plans to enter Europe via Tbilisi from early next year

MUMBAI: IndiGoNSE -11.84 % is likely to commence operations to Eastern Europe early next year with a flight to the Georgian capital of Tbilisi as part of its plans to connect Europe, a source has said.

The no-frills airline has already completed the safety risk assessment and station facility inspection of the Tbilisi airport, which is a mandatory exercise prior to launching a flight to a new airport, the source said.

IndiGo was planning to launch its services to Georgia which lies on the border of Eastern Europe and West Asia, from this February.

“All preparations are in place to launch services to Tbilis from early next year,” said a source privy to development, adding the airline will deploy a 222-seater Airbus A321 Neo on the new route.
